How the monthly payment is calculated
The monthly principal and interest is an amortizing loan: each payment covers the interest due plus a slice of the balance, so the balance falls over time. Add property tax, insurance and maintenance for the true monthly cost (PITI).
Los Angeles housing facts
Los Angeles has some of the highest median home prices in the US (about $950k). Proposition 13 keeps property tax near 0.74%. Because renting is often far cheaper month to month, many Angelenos specifically compare rent vs buy before committing.

How is the monthly mortgage payment calculated?
It is an amortizing loan: payment = loan × r(1+r)^n / ((1+r)^n − 1), where r is the monthly rate and n the number of months. Add tax, insurance and maintenance for the full monthly cost.
What does the rent-vs-buy break-even mean?
It is the number of years you would need to stay before buying costs less than renting, on the assumptions you entered. Stay longer and buying usually wins; move sooner and renting usually wins.
